What Are Spark Plugs and Why Are They Crucial for Subaru Performance?
Spark plugs are essential components in the ignition system of a Subaru, playing a pivotal role in engine performance and efficiency. Their primary function is to create a spark that ignites the air-fuel mixture within the engine’s combustion chamber, allowing the engine to produce power.
Key reasons why spark plugs are crucial for Subaru performance include:
-
Fuel Efficiency: Well-functioning spark plugs ensure optimal combustion, leading to better fuel economy. Worn or faulty spark plugs can cause incomplete combustion, resulting in wasted fuel and increased emissions.
-
Engine Power: Quality spark plugs provide a more reliable spark, maximizing power output. This is especially critical in high-performance models that demand precise ignition timing.
-
Cold Starts: Good spark plugs facilitate easier cold starts by igniting fuel-rich mixtures quickly, which is crucial in colder climates.
-
Longevity: Using the best spark plugs designed for a Subaru can enhance engine life by reducing misfires and avoiding engine knocks that may damage engine components.
Maintaining or upgrading spark plugs is essential for those looking to maintain their Subaru’s peak performance and longevity.

How Do Iridium Spark Plugs Enhance Subaru Engine Efficiency?
Iridium spark plugs enhance Subaru engine efficiency through various advanced features:
- Durability: Iridium spark plugs are known for their high resistance to wear and corrosion, allowing them to last significantly longer than traditional copper or platinum plugs.
- Finer Electrode Design: The fine wire center electrode of iridium plugs allows for a more focused spark, which leads to better combustion efficiency in the engine.
- Improved Ignition Performance: The high melting point of iridium enables the spark plug to maintain performance under extreme conditions, ensuring a reliable ignition in various temperature ranges.
- Better Fuel Economy: Due to their enhanced combustion capabilities, iridium spark plugs can help achieve a more complete burn of fuel, which can lead to improved fuel efficiency in Subaru engines.
- Reduced Emissions: With better combustion efficiency and less unburned fuel, iridium spark plugs contribute to lower emissions, making Subaru vehicles more environmentally friendly.
Durability is a standout feature of iridium spark plugs, as they can withstand the harsh conditions within an engine for much longer than their counterparts. This longevity means less frequent replacements, saving time and money for Subaru owners.
The fineness of the electrode design in iridium spark plugs allows for a more concentrated spark, which enhances ignition and leads to better performance. This is particularly beneficial in turbocharged Subaru engines, where precise ignition timing is crucial for optimal operation.
Iridium’s high melting point is vital for maintaining ignition performance under various driving conditions. This characteristic ensures that the spark plug continues to function effectively, providing reliable starts and consistent engine performance.
Iridium spark plugs can lead to better fuel economy as their efficient combustion helps to utilize fuel more effectively. This efficiency is particularly appealing to Subaru drivers who value performance and want to maximize their vehicle’s range on a full tank.
Finally, the enhanced combustion provided by iridium spark plugs results in reduced emissions, which is increasingly important for modern vehicles. Subaru owners can appreciate the environmental benefits while enjoying the performance upgrades that these spark plugs provide.

What Factors Should Be Considered When Selecting Spark Plugs for Subaru?
When selecting spark plugs for a Subaru, various factors must be considered to ensure optimal performance and compatibility.
- Heat Range: The heat range of a spark plug indicates how quickly it can dissipate heat. For Subaru engines, choosing the correct heat range is crucial as it affects engine performance and longevity; a plug that is too hot may cause pre-ignition while one that is too cold may foul quickly.
- Electrode Material: Spark plugs can feature different electrode materials such as copper, platinum, or iridium. Platinum and iridium plugs generally last longer and provide better performance than standard copper plugs, making them a preferred choice for Subaru vehicles that require reliability and efficiency.
- Gap Size: The gap between the center and ground electrode influences ignition efficiency. It is essential to refer to Subaru’s specifications for the correct gap size, as an improper gap can lead to misfires or inefficient combustion, negatively impacting engine performance.
- Type of Spark Plug: Spark plugs come in various types such as standard, performance, or racing plugs. For daily drivers, standard plugs are typically sufficient, but performance plugs may be beneficial for modified Subarus or those used in racing applications, offering improved throttle response and power output.
- Brand Reputation: Choosing a reputable brand can ensure quality and reliability. Well-known brands often provide detailed specifications and testing data which can help in selecting the best spark plugs for specific Subaru models and driving conditions.
- Vehicle Specifications: Always consider the make, model, and year of your Subaru, as different engines may have varying requirements for spark plugs. Manufacturers often recommend specific spark plugs to match the engine’s design and performance characteristics, which is important for maintaining warranty and performance standards.

How Can You Identify When to Replace Spark Plugs in a Subaru for Optimal Performance?
Identifying when to replace spark plugs in a Subaru is crucial for maintaining optimal engine performance and efficiency.
- Manufacturer’s Recommended Interval: Each Subaru model has a specific maintenance schedule outlined in the owner’s manual, detailing when spark plugs should be replaced, typically around 60,000 to 100,000 miles.
- Engine Performance Issues: If you notice a decrease in engine performance, such as misfiring, rough idling, or sluggish acceleration, it may indicate that spark plugs are worn out and need replacement.
- Poor Fuel Efficiency: A significant drop in fuel efficiency can be a sign of failing spark plugs, as they may fail to ignite the air-fuel mixture efficiently, resulting in incomplete combustion.
- Visual Inspection: Regularly inspecting the condition of spark plugs can provide insight into their health; look for signs of wear, such as carbon buildup, erosion, or discoloration.
- Check Engine Light: An illuminated check engine light can indicate various issues, including spark plug failure; using an OBD-II scanner can help diagnose if the spark plugs are at fault.
Manufacturer’s Recommended Interval: Following the schedule provided by Subaru ensures that you replace the spark plugs at the optimal time for your specific model, which helps prevent engine misfires and ensures smooth operation.
Engine Performance Issues: When spark plugs are worn, the engine may experience difficulties in generating power, leading to misfires or hesitation during acceleration. Addressing these symptoms promptly can prevent further engine damage.
Poor Fuel Efficiency: Failing spark plugs can lead to inefficient combustion, making your engine work harder and consume more fuel. This not only impacts your wallet but also increases emissions, making timely replacement essential for environmental reasons.
Visual Inspection: A simple visual check can reveal whether spark plugs are in good condition or need replacement. Look for excessive carbon deposits or damaged electrodes, which can affect their ability to ignite the air-fuel mixture effectively.
Check Engine Light: If the check engine light activates, it could be due to faulty spark plugs among other issues. Using a diagnostic tool can help pinpoint the exact problem, allowing for timely replacements to restore optimal engine performance.
